    I am editing a wedding. I am using a lot of Gradient Wipes, set to be extremely soft. The playback is perfect in FCP. However, the final Burned DVD copy is playing the wipe with no gradient or softness…it is basically a straight edge line? Does anyone know why this would happen? I have several segments on the DVD ie. Montage, Ceremony, and Reception. I have used the wipe within all of them. I compressed the Ceremony and Reception before burning. But…the Montage is a self contained, non-compressed Quicktime file and the Gradient Wipes are the same on this too? Any help would be greatly appreciated! Thanks.

    Angela,

    Your workflow should be along these lines, export via QuickTime (not QT conversion)self-contained using your sequence settings. Put this in Compressor and select 90 min. Best quality. Then put the m2v and audio file in DVDSP.

    If you are not following these steps, this could explain your problem.

    BTW, just to make sure, open up your exported movie in QT and see how the transitions look. If they’re okay, continue, otherwise, you may have some conflict going on in FCP or your plugins.
